National Geographic Kids magazine educates thousands of planet-passionate readers each month and inspires the next generation to protect and care for our beautiful planet. Available for delivery on subscription in the UK, ROI, Australia and New Zealand. Perfect for animal-loving pre-schoolers National Geographic Little Kids magazine is crammed full of cute creatures, activities and puzzles to help develop your child’s key skills in numeracy, literacy and more! Available for delivery on subscription in the UK, ROI and Australia. Exploration happens because of you. When you read with us, you help further the work of our scientists, explorers, and educators around the world. Our magazines are made from 100% recycled paper and are totally plastic-free! The magazines arrives in a paper envelope which does not protect the magazine properly. Ours has arrived torn and bent and also damaged from landing through the letter box. A proper cardboard sleeve such as amazon use would protect it properly. It obvious. It feels very sloppy and disinterested of Nat Geo to not bother and our 10 yr old is sorely disssapointed every month when he runs with excitement to pick up his post and his prized magazine is damaged and bent. It's also disappointing that a lot of the content has been about ugly and weird animals whereas at his age he wants to see beautiful, cute and fluffy. Not grey and lumpy. But perhaps thats more of a personal thing. For the extraordinary amount of money we paid its been a bit of a let down. However they are still his favourite magazine and hes still hoping they will come good. He has asked me to write to them about the packaging and is really expecting they will take on board his feedback as its so fundamental.
